I enrolled my 6-year-old in the Mad Science after-school program in Calgary, and overall, it was a solid experience. The instructor, Lisa, was very engaging and kept the kids' attention throughout the session. My child particularly loved building a small volcano model, which erupted using baking soda and vinegar. It was hands-on and fun, which kept him active and interested. One downside was the long lines during pick-up; it got a bit chaotic as many parents arrived at the same time. But once we got through, I appreciated the small group size, which meant the kids got more attention. If your child enjoys being creative and active, I think they would enjoy this program. Just be prepared for a bit of a wait at the end of the day.
